Jacqueline’s role as a speech pathologist means she works with individuals who have speech disorders, language delays, swallowing difficulties, and voice disorders. She offers targeted therapy for speech, helping people articulate sounds more clearly and build stronger speaking abilities. Language therapy focuses on understanding and using words and sentences, which can help children and adults communicate more effectively in daily life, school, and work. For those who have swallowing difficulties, her swallowing therapy aims to keep people safe while eating and drinking, reducing the risk of choking and improving comfort during meals. Voice therapy helps people manage and improve voice problems, whether they are from vocal strain, illness, or long-term voice changes.
